Cistanche and Atorvastatin — No Known Interaction

Evidence level: THEORETICAL

What this interaction means

Taking Cistanche alongside Atorvastatin is generally considered safe based on current evidence. No significant interactions have been documented in clinical literature.

How it works (mechanism)

No established pharmacological interaction between Cistanche and Atorvastatin. Different metabolic pathways suggest minimal risk of interference.

Practical advice

Cistanche can be taken alongside your statin (Atorvastatin). No significant interaction is expected. Monitor for any unusual muscle pain or weakness, as statins themselves can cause myopathy — if new muscle symptoms appear after adding the supplement, discontinue and inform your doctor.

Risk factors

Higher risk for: those with liver impairment, genetic CYP enzyme variations (poor or ultra-rapid metabolizers), elderly, those on multiple CYP3A4 inhibitors, high-dose statin therapy, or history of myopathy.
